UPSC launches new application portal – upsconline.nic.in; old OTR module no longer valid

The UPSC CDS, NDA, and NA-II exam application form 2025 is available on the new UPSC official website, upsconline.nic.in.

Applicants are required to register on the new UPSC application portal, upsconline.nic.in, as the old One Time Registration (OTR) module will no longer be applicable.

The new UPSC official website has four parts namely — account creation, universal registration, common application form, and examination. All four are arranged in four separate cards on the homepage.
Candidates, new to the UPSC official website, will have to create their account, by selecting the first option. The initial three steps are common to all exams conducted by the commission. Therefore, candidates will be allowed to fill these details anytime.
The fourth part - examination - will have exam notification, registration form, and application status. “Only examination specific information is to be filled up in this part by candidates during the time period allowed in the notification of an examination,” it said.
“This arrangement will facilitate candidates to fill up the first three parts anytime and keep ready for applying to any UPSC examination whenever notified with updates as may be required, thereby saving time and avoiding last minute rush,” the UPSC said.
The commission has advised applicants to use their Aadhaar card as an ID document in the universal application for easy verification and authentication of identity.
The UPSC CDS, NDA, and NA-II exam schedule was notified recently on upsc.gov.in. Candidates are required to submit their application through the new official website only.
